The Advantages of Coffee Grinders
For years now, coffee grinders have been a huge help to people when it comes to making fresh coffee and it doesn’t look like these devices plan on stopping anytime soon. Coffee grinders happen to be highly beneficial for various reasons, such as freshness and cost efficiency. Plus, they can help you get a nice and homey feeling inside your kitchen with aromas that will fill up the place in no time.
One highly essential advantage that a lot of people love about coffee grinders would be the fact that tons of money can be saved by grinding your very own personal coffee beans in place of buying them from a store. Whenever you rely on store-bought coffee grounds, a portion of the price would include the expense of having somebody grind those coffee beans before packing them into the individual packages that they come in. If you get rid of this process and choose to grind the coffee beans on your own instead, you can also get rid of that additional cost. Although some cost will be incurred at first when you buy a coffee grinder, the investment will be returned after a short time. Any savings that you get by grinding your personal coffee beans can significantly add up and are sure to help out your wallet as more time goes by.
One other primary advantage that comes with grinding your very own personal coffee beans would be the high freshness level that you will get to enjoy afterwards. Store-bought coffee grounds are pre-packed, so you never know how long they have been sitting on the shelves for. Every day that passes by will give more chances of the coffee grounds losing their overall freshness. Whenever coffee stays in its bean forms, not a lot of freshness gets lost since it is still locked inside those forms. Therefore, whenever you choose to grind your very own coffee beans, you will only release the freshness at the moment that you need to, giving you the power to reach the ideal freshness amount for your cup of coffee. This will also release a stronger aroma after grinding the coffee beans compared to the aroma you would get from store-bought coffee grounds. Therefore, you will not just get ultra fresh coffee grounds out of coffee grinders, but a great fresh coffee aroma, as well.
